16 quail breasts 20 dried apricots 1 Tbs. Burleson's Pure Honey 1 Tbs. Worcestershire sauce 2 Tbs. olive oil Salt and pepper to taste
Soak apricots in hot water until they plump, about 30 minutes. Combine honey, Worcestershire, oil, salt and pepper in a small bowl. Alternately thread apricots and quail breasts on 4 skewers (presoak wooden skewers if not using metal), beginning and ending each skewer with an apricot. Brush with basting sauce and grill over high heat for 2-3 minutes on each side or until quail breasts reach an internal temperature of 170 degrees Fahrenheit. Makes 4 servings.
